Just to spice things up on our last day there was a power outage just as we were getting ready to have our Champagne. Not at big deal at first but after the first hour it was like hmmmmmmm... now what!?
At this point we didn't know if Westie was going to come or not - we heard from our property manager that the whole island was out. Eventually we gave Ruth and jingle and she said town had power, come on down!
The power came back at our place around 6:40. Minutes before Westie called to say he was waiting for us. We still didn't have water back so it was either send Westie away or pull on some clothes and say heck with it we are going. So we went :)

Westie left us off in town. We stopped by Joe's Rum hut for some drinks and then went over to the jazz concert.

Image
He would have shaved if we had water!
Image
Image

Around 9 we headed over to Rhumblines for our last dinner. It was probably just me but this place didn't thrill me. It was ok but not great. But I would give it another try since I think a good part of my dissatisfaction was because I was hot, tired and had just had my fill from the entire week.
We met up with Westie in town at our pre set time and off we went back to our villa. One stop to drop off a woman that worked at Caneel who we were talking with on the ride, a quick stop at Pine Peace so Westie could run in and get an ice cream bar - he offered to buy us one too but we passed :)
Then we headed back out South Shore. I noticed there was a car in front of us driving slow. I mean REALLY slow! Westie noticed too as he was trying to pass them, flashing his high beams, tail gating, you name it! I felt bad for the people in the car but I mean come on, eventually just let the guy pass you. This goes on all the way to Gifft Hill Rd. Westie was riding the bumper, moving over to the other lane, honking.
Finally at GH Rd. the white car comes to a complete stop. Westie starts to go around when a man gets out of the car and starts approaching the taxi and I think oh here we go, ROAD RAGE! So here comes this guy, perhaps from Texas but I'm not sure and he says to Westie "can you help me, we are lost. we are looking for a Villa Calarada (Colorado) and all we know is it overlooks a little bay with boats." !!!!!!!!!!!!!??????????? overlooks a little bay with boats - YES I KNOW THE PLACE!!!!!!!!! Is this guy for real? All he knew was the villa name. No road, no neighborhood, oh and he also knew the owners name. That was it. And he said they had been there during day but now at night they couldn't find their way!
Westie had no clue and at this point there was another taxi behind us so Westie suggested he ask the next guy and we moved on! That guy could still be looking for all I know!

Certainly a memorable evening for the final night of our vacation! Funny!
